引言
随着互联网技术的飞速发展,大众点评作为一款集美食、娱乐、购物等多种消费信息于一体的生活服务平台,已经成为广大消费者日常生活中不可或缺的一部分。然而,一个稳定、高效的大众点评系统对于保障用户消费体验至关重要。本文将深入探讨大众点评系统维护的关键环节,揭秘如何保障您的消费体验稳定无忧。
一、系统架构的优化
1.1 分布式架构
大众点评系统采用分布式架构,将系统拆分为多个模块,分别部署在不同的服务器上。这种架构具有高可用性、高扩展性等优点,可以有效应对高并发访问。
1.2 数据库优化
数据库是大众点评系统的核心,优化数据库性能对于保障系统稳定至关重要。以下是一些常见的数据库优化措施:
- 索引优化:合理设计索引,提高查询效率。
- 分区表:将数据分散到多个表中,降低单表数据量,提高查询速度。
- 读写分离:将读操作和写操作分离到不同的数据库服务器,提高系统并发能力。
二、系统安全防护
2.1 防火墙与入侵检测
防火墙和入侵检测系统可以有效防止恶意攻击,保障系统安全。以下是一些常见的安全防护措施:
- 防火墙策略:严格控制进出流量,防止恶意攻击。
- 入侵检测系统:实时监控系统异常行为,及时发现并处理安全事件。
2.2 数据加密
数据加密是保障用户隐私的重要手段。以下是一些常见的数据加密措施:
- SSL/TLS:对数据传输进行加密,防止数据泄露。
- 数据脱敏:对敏感数据进行脱敏处理,降低数据泄露风险。
三、系统性能优化
3.1 缓存机制
缓存机制可以有效提高系统响应速度,降低服务器压力。以下是一些常见的缓存策略:
- 内存缓存:将热点数据存储在内存中,提高访问速度。
- 分布式缓存:将缓存数据分散到多个节点,提高缓存可用性。
3.2 代码优化
优化代码可以提高系统性能,降低资源消耗。以下是一些常见的代码优化措施:
- 减少数据库访问:尽可能减少数据库访问次数,提高查询效率。
- 避免全表扫描:合理设计查询语句,避免全表扫描。
四、系统监控与运维
4.1 监控体系
建立完善的监控体系,实时监控系统运行状态,及时发现并处理问题。以下是一些常见的监控指标:
- 服务器性能:CPU、内存、磁盘、网络等资源使用情况。
- 数据库性能:查询响应时间、连接数、锁等待等指标。
- 应用性能:请求处理时间、错误率等指标。
4.2 运维团队
组建专业的运维团队,负责系统日常维护、故障处理等工作。以下是一些常见的运维工作:
- 系统备份:定期进行系统备份,防止数据丢失。
- 故障处理:及时发现并处理系统故障,保障系统稳定运行。
五、总结
大众点评系统维护是一个复杂的过程,涉及多个方面。通过优化系统架构、加强安全防护、提高系统性能以及建立完善的监控体系,可以有效保障您的消费体验稳定无忧。在未来,随着技术的不断发展,大众点评系统将不断优化,为用户提供更加优质的服务。
